模具設計

頁尾入門: 設計模式及使用時機

幾乎在每一個網站的底部都可以看到頁尾這個元件,根據網站內容的不同會有很多形式。無論使用哪種表現形式,它們的存在都至關重要(而且通常被低估了)。 頁尾基礎 作為UX專家們,我們傾向於將時間和精力用在首頁

一個人像一家公司

我曾無意中刷到Andrey釋出在Product Hunt上的產品:Progress Bar OSX,順著推特主頁看到他自己的部落格和釋出的其他產品。 Andrey是個90後,烏克蘭人,在成為一個獨立

以退為進的設計模式庫進化論

近來一番讀書與整理工作,腦子有點木。做部落格變成了放鬆神經的方式。隨手點開一篇後搖歌單,無情緒中。 有沒覺得微信訂閱號真的越改越神煩了?每一次邏輯都看似合理,每一次都要消耗心情與心智去戰勝反感。至少我是如此

Java的常用設計模式詳解

引言 說起設計模式,很多程式語言的設計模式大同小異,而且設計模式很多,這裡介紹一下java的幾種常見的設計模式,其實設計模式是一個軟體的設計思想,從大型軟體架構出發,為了升級和維護方便,所以要降低依

PHP面向物件之設計模式

在面試的時候經常被問到設計模式,那設計模式到底是什麼東東呢? 其實我們在開發工作中經常遇到設計模式,只是我們並不知道我們這個類,方法是一種設計模式。 下面就介紹幾種常用的設計模式,下次再開發的時候,當遇

FE.BASE-前端設計模式筆記

高質量Javascript Javascript特性:面向物件,無類,原型 可維護的程式碼(可讀;一致;可預測;看起來像是同一個人寫的;文件) 減少全域性物件,傳參訪問全域性物件

設計模式(十五)

什麼是模板方法模式 在生活中有些事情的流程是一致的,只是其中的某些步驟不一致,這就是一個模板,比如銀行辦理業務. 進門取號 ----> 填寫單據 ----> 等待叫好 ----> 視窗

2019Android設計模式總結

1.設計模式六大原則 a.單一職責原則:就一個類來說,應該只有一個引起它變化的原因 一個類做一件事情,避免職責過多。比如這種情況是不太好的,在一個Activity中既有bean檔案,又有http請求,還

js建立物件的各種方法以及優缺點

整理《javascript高階程式設計》中建立物件的7種方式以及優缺點, 還是要再說一句,這本書是寫的真好啊。 1. 工廠模式 工廠模式是軟體工程領域一種廣為人知的設計模式,這種模式抽象了建立具體物件的

如何使用充血模型實現防彈程式碼

瞭解有關在Java應用程式中通過使用充血模型+構建器等設計器模式設計防彈程式碼的方法。 毫無疑問,優秀的編碼實踐帶來了諸多好處,例如干淨的程式碼,易於維護以及流暢的API。但是,最佳實踐是否有助於資

python設計模式-觀察者

定義: 定義物件間的一種一對多的依賴關係,當一個物件的狀態發生改變時,所有依賴的物件都會得到通知並被自動更新。 觀察者模式是物件的行為模式,又叫釋出-訂閱(pubish/subscribe)模式,模

1714137243.6568